Redis:速度与功能并存的内存数据库(redis内存数据库)

Redis是一种开源数据库,它把数据存储在内存中,既可以实现快速存取,也可以具备足够的功能性。因此,Redis已经成为了流行的内存数据库,可以用来存储高流量的应用数据,又可以以较低的延迟提供高性能的读取。

因为Redis由内存存储数据,因此读写性能要远超其他磁盘存储方式,比如MySQL等关系数据库存储系统。它可以提供秒级的读写延迟,相比MySQL,我们可以节省很多延迟。在处理大批量数据时,Redis由于没有通过硬盘存储数据,可以提升应用的性能表现。

另外,Redis的功能也很强大,不仅可以实现简单的Key/Value数据结构,而且还支持复杂的数据结构,比如列表、哈希、集合等,可以在内存中存储各种复杂的结构的数据。还可以使用流行的pub/sub,实现消息传递等功能,可以显著提升应用的性能和用户体验。

此外,Redis也具有可扩展性,可以按需加载节点,让应用具有更高的可伸缩性。

Redis使用起来也非常容易,只需要几行代码就可以完成,比如在node.js中可以这样写:

“`javascript

const redis = require(‘redis’);

const client = redis.createClient();

client.on(‘ready’,function(){

console.log(‘Redis连接成功!’);

})


总的来说,Redis是一款高性能的内存数据库,它可以以极快的读写速度为应用提供极好的性能表现,同时又具有强大的功能性,这使得Redis在大数据应用中受到越来越多的青睐。

数据运维技术 » Redis:速度与功能并存的内存数据库(redis内存数据库)